Architectural concept
The integration of the new development of the Bruag site into the village settlement structure of Güttingen is achieved through a strong segmentation of the new buildings. This design was developed through a competition by the architecture firm Carlos Martinez.
The six buildings, which are all arranged differently, still show a strong affinity to each other and are uniformly materialized. The high-quality facade is a testament to the recent industrial past of the Bruag site and is designed as a ventilated facade construction in Cellon.
Along Bahnhofstrasse, three- and four-family houses with a total of 33 rental apartments have been conceived. The owner-occupied apartments adjacent to the exposed Otmarbach have two apartments per floor. In the three building bodies, 22 condominiums are being created.
Spacious, modern living with "flowing" rooms while simultaneously zoning living/dining/kitchen and large covered outdoor spaces that can be experienced from the interior promise a contemporary living experience right in the center of Güttingen.
